Dream Psychology (Freud, Jung): What does this dream say about your psyche? 🧠

Freudian Perspective

From a Freudian perspective, a riddle in a dream is likely a manifestation of repressed desires, unconscious conflicts, or disguised thoughts. Freud believed that dreams are a “royal road to the unconscious,” where hidden wishes and anxieties are expressed symbolically to circumvent the ego’s censorship. A riddle, therefore, might represent a highly charged issue that your conscious mind is unwilling or unable to confront directly.

The effort to solve the riddle mirrors the ego’s struggle to understand and integrate these repressed elements. The riddle’s content, if remembered, would be crucial for interpretation, as it points to the specific unconscious material seeking expression, often linked to early life experiences, sexuality, or aggressive impulses.

Jungian Perspective

Carl Jung would view the riddle as a powerful symbol in the process of individuation, the journey toward becoming a whole and integrated self. For Jung, riddles often emerge from the collective unconscious, carrying archetypal significance. They can represent a challenge posed by the Self archetype, urging the dreamer to integrate unconscious material, such as the Shadow or anima/animus. The riddle asks you to confront the unknown, to reconcile opposites, and to expand your consciousness beyond its current limits. Solving the riddle means bringing unconscious elements into conscious awareness, leading to greater psychological wholeness.

Failing to solve it could indicate resistance to this process or a need for deeper introspection and engagement with your inner world. The riddle might also be a symbol of the Mysterium Coniunctionis, the mystical union of opposites, essential for psychological transformation.

🌍 Mystical and Cultural Aspects: Folklore and Superstitions

Across various cultures and mythologies, riddles hold a significant place, often serving as tests of wisdom, cleverness, or even destiny. In ancient Greek mythology, the Sphinx famously guarded the city of Thebes, devouring travelers who could not answer her riddle. Oedipus’s success in solving it marked a pivotal moment in his heroic journey, symbolizing the triumph of human intellect over primal mystery.

This archetype suggests that encountering a riddle in a dream can be a confrontation with a formidable, life-altering challenge.

In many folklore traditions, riddles are associated with trickster figures or magical beings who offer veiled truths or impose difficult choices. They can represent thresholds between worlds, where one must prove their worth or understanding to pass. Some superstitions suggest that dreaming of riddles means you will soon uncover a secret or be presented with a complex problem that requires all your wit.

Conversely, failing to solve a dream riddle might be seen as a warning of impending confusion or a difficult decision ahead. The riddle, in essence, is a universal symbol for the hidden knowledge that lies just beyond our grasp, waiting to be discovered by those brave enough to seek it.
